#字节# #字节跳动# 吐槽一下,字节这次面试难度是我实习秋招以来面试难度最大的,心态有点崩 1.介绍一下AQS和Sychronized底层实现的联系和区别,我答得是AQS内部使用lookSupport和CAS机制,而Sychronized依赖于操作系统的Monitor机制,然后他让我讲一讲操作系统的monitor是什么结构,怎么运作的 2.如果要你使用AQS设计countDownLatch工具类
2022/11/18 应该算是开启了本人第一次正经的实习面试吧,之前的面试感觉都好水,这次感觉比较正式。 本人末流985研二在读,本科211,均计算机技术专业。职业规划比较想做前端开发,因此想要找一份正经的前端开发实习,本科学校教学风格比较偏底层语言,C使用很多,研究生更是和开发毫不相关,研究生基本每天都在读文献,看算法,做调研阶段。 因此暂时还没有像样的项目经验,由于本科的时候太懒了,每次假期都
部门: 新业务部门 内容: 自我介绍 项目介绍 单体和多体架构区别 es和mysql区别 对垃圾回收的了解(自我发挥) 死锁的四个条件和避免死锁条件 算法题: 一棵二叉树, 将其中序遍历转成双链表的形式, 只可以使用树中结点的左右儿子指针, 不可以开新空间 #字节实习##24届实习#
#字节跳动面经# 七月份投的简历,当时直接流程终止,九月份data的hr捞了我,面试过程: 一面(9月20日) 面试过程超级紧张,话都说不利索 1 面试官问了我一个sql题 我没做出来,后面给我换了一道特简单的题目,我还差点没做出来 2问我会不会计算机网络, udp tcp的区别 tcp是http还是https 3问测试实习内容相关 4测试理论知道哪些 5最后面试官小姐姐还给了我一些建议 面完我以
1、自我介绍 2、项目细节 3、输入url后的过程 4、dns解析过程 5、进程和线程的区别 6、进程的通信方式 7、写题:旋转图像:旋转n阶矩阵90度 8、如何快速上手音视频相关的工作
字节飞书 测开 一面(挂) 1.自我介绍 2.HTTP接口测试,断言 3.性能测试了解哪些(接口的性能),指标 4.selenium元素定位方法有哪些,xpath怎么用 5.pytest框架(说了只会怎么设计用例,执行用例,查看结果) 6.测试场景,视频通话 7.线程池有哪些(不懂线程池,说了创建线程的三种方式) 8.多线程怎么共享变量(一开始说成了线程通信方式,后面说了加锁) 9.有哪些加锁方式
8.29 一面(1h) 自我介绍 项目 Raft Raft 是干什么的 介绍 Raft 的流程 Leader Down 了怎么处理,怎么保障一致性 了解 Prevote 吗 知道有哪些项目用了 Raft 吗 怎么用 go 来做并发和同步,用过 sync 包里的哪些东西 锁的底层实现原理 go 的垃圾回收,优势在哪 为什么要三次握手?三次握手的缺点是什么 Mysql 为什么用 B+ 树做索引,为什么
一面 7.19 1h20min大概 主要问了C++,计算机网络,算法和数据结构 自我介绍 介绍项目 如何实现断点续传 如何实现客户端超时断开 在TCP里面是如何判断客户端断开的 项目是基于应用层的什么协议实现的 具体介绍某个命令是如何实现pwd、ls 项目的亮点难点 如何实现权限管理 和FTP有什么区别 除了FTP,应用还有哪些协议 HTTP协议的格式,还问了请求行,请求头,请求体里面有啥 HTT
项目 dns了解吗 进程 线程的概念和区别 进程间通信的方式 共享内存 信号量的优缺点 死锁了解吗 四个条件 计算机网络体系 知道的说一下 tcp和udp的区别 get和post的区别 其他请求方式了解 三次握手和四次挥手的流程 数组和链表的区别 栈和队列的区别 怎样哈希 哈希冲突的解决方法 算法题 合并区间 合并k个链表 (不让写归并) #字节面经#
一面 40min: 自我介绍 扣简历细节,问相关的实习经历(以下基本都是实习内容追问) 怎么做定性研究的? 之前的实习中具体怎么做焦点小组访谈的? 问卷怎么设计的,设计了哪些问题?为什么要这么设计? 结论怎么得出来的?从哪些数据指标的出来? 怎么做数据分析的?用了哪些工具,介绍一下。 世界杯接近了,抖音拿下了版权,如何设计一个方案吸引用户在抖音上看世界杯直播?具体说说(回答的是竞猜活动和游戏引流)
字节面经 项目的数据来源和的数据的规模 Spark Shuffle spark的宽窄依赖 数据倾斜问题(★★★★★) 产生数据倾斜的原因 遇到过的数据倾斜的实际情况 数据倾斜的解决办法 介绍一下hadoop的NameNode NameNode高可用架构 NameNode主节点宕机,之后的选取机制 Zookeeper的选取机制 NameNode中的元数据是否会丢失?(★★★★★) 怎么保证元数据不丢
本人24届某211大数据专业,字节也是本人的第一个面试。 首先是一个自我介绍, 然后问了项目的东西, 比如用的是维度建模嘛,用了什么事实表,用了什么业务,事实表有哪几种分类 项目中的数据域是怎么划分的。 然后问了MapReduce的执行流程,问了一个Map阶段的数据切分函数(没答上来),又问了MapReduce可以不要map嘛。 接着问了spark,问了spark和Hadoop有什么区别。 hiv
3.21 一道SQL:按要求查询最近一条修改记录 一道算法题:按要求倒转字符串(可以原地操作) 简历相关:实习+美赛经历(数据相关的经历,问的非常简短,估计前面耗时太长) 大数据生态相关:我阐述了自己现有的理解程度(非常浅薄,自己没有相关项目经验;面试官没有多问) 反问:想从事这方向的工作,还有哪些努力要做? 面试官表示大数据生态方面的知识需要加强,其他计算机基础方面的也可以提高(任重道远呜呜呜)
是一个可爱的小姐姐给我面的,面的迷迷糊糊的,可能问的问题记不全了,也不是按顺序整理的 1. 介绍自己,因为我说了我在教育机构当过兼职老师,她先问了我这部分经历 2. 介绍了我的课题,目前研究到了什么阶段 计算机网络 1. tcp三次握手,为什么要三次握手 2. osi七层模型,应用层协议举例 3. http请求内容包括什么 4. http和https的区别 Java基础 1. 什么是哈希冲突,哈希
一个美女姐姐面试, 1、自我介绍 2、做一个你近期比较熟悉的项目(我寄了,因为好久不看了,我说我的本科时候微服务项目,有一个东西记不起来但我还说.....自己给自己挖坑,) 3、url输入后的过程 4、dns具体怎么解析域名的呢?(我把dns查找过程说了一遍,但她问具体怎么解析,这个真没有了解过) 5、http和https的区别 6、tcp三次握手、四次挥手、http为什么是基于TCP的? 7、t